Transaction 582c338c691403792f14ef9375ea8d67d912562a304a8b3765f3363005fd8410

1 Input
2 Outputs
  • 582c338c691403792f14ef9375ea8d67d912562a304a8b3765f3363005fd8410:0
  • value  5543007039
    address  2NAXWHxrhrgakZtKnidxSBDcEdjC4oMWYpQ
  • 582c338c691403792f14ef9375ea8d67d912562a304a8b3765f3363005fd8410:1
  • value  1599125
    address  2NA6Z9mxuJNBj2rDxVmxNC7EbxgF7Q7PDR5